The series also has an alternate ending to the Elrics journey

An original anime for Hiroma Arakawa, debuting in 2003 and premiering in North America the following year. Fullmetal Alchemist is much less known nowadays compared to Fullmetal Alchemist: Brotherhoodwhich follows throughout the manga. Since the manga was still being serialized during the original anime's run, Fullmetal Alchemist later differs from the source material. At first the story is about the same, following the journey of brothers Edward and Alphonse after a terrible alchemical experiment takes away their original bodies. Now, with older brother Edward working with steel prosthetics and younger brother Alphonse navigating the world as living armor, the alchemists are forced to reckon with their country's corrupt military to find the key to restoring their old lives.

Fullmetal Alchemist he does things that many fans, even those who prefer Fullmetal Alchemist: Brotherhood as an adaptation, prefer it in terms of narrative. Not only does the 2003 anime feature additional episodes that allow viewers to get to know the characters, but it has an absolutely gorgeous, devastatingly dark atmosphere that's hard to forget. Fans are somewhat divided on the ending of the series and how the fates of the characters differ from the manga and subsequent adaptation, but the legacy that Fullmetal Alchemist 2003 is a year that should not be forgotten. A classic for those who grew up on Adult Swim, this anime first introduced fans in North America to what is often considered Arakawa's masterpiece.

Yu-Gi-Oh! Duel Monsters continues Yugi's adventure

Yugi must fight against the cunning Maximillion Pegasus

Maximillion Pegasus in Yu-Gi-Oh!

After shy teenager Yugi Mutou solves a mysterious ancient Egyptian artifact known as the Millennium Puzzle, he suddenly becomes the host of a spirit with a love of gambling and a secret past. As the Millennium Puzzle is now complete, the intense Dark Games are now revived, forcing Yugi and his new alter ego to face off against other game lovers and even criminals. After the original Yu-Gi-Oh! anime series sequel Yu-Gi-Oh! Monster fight debuted in 2000 and in 2004 for English-speaking audiences through 4Kids. This anime takes place right after Yugi manages to defeat his age-old rival, the wily Seto Kaiba, in a high-stakes game of Duel Monsters.

However, things get even more complicated when the creator of Duel Monsters, Maximillion Pegasus, uses the Millennium Eye to steal Yugi's grandfather's soul. To save him, Yugi and his friends must enter the Duelist Kingdom tournament hosted by Pegasus. Yu-Gi-Oh! Monster fight not only works with material and characters as seen in the manga, but brings original stories created for the anime. The series also works with one of the most important stories in the manga, which revolves around the past of the being possessing Yugi.

Teenager Kagome Higurashi's family owns a Shinto shrine, but she doesn't pay much attention to it or her grandfather's fairy tales until her fifteenth birthday. When a monstrous being pulls her into a portal in the shrine's well, Kagome is shocked to discover that she has traveled five hundred years into the past. She soon meets a mysterious youth known as Inuyasha, a half-human, half-dog demon who has apparently been betrayed by his former love, the priestess Kikyo, after seemingly betraying her and her village for the Shikon Jewel. To Kagome's shock, she is the present-day reincarnation of Kikyo and the host of the Shikon Jewel… at least until it shatters into hundreds of small but still powerful shards.

Although the two can't stand each other, Kagome and Inuyasha are forced to work together to find the missing shards before dangerous forces do. Over the course of the series, Kagome and Inuyasha learn more about each other, travel to the present and back, and even become friends (and maybe something more). Inuyasha is based on the manga of the same name by the legendary Rumiko Takahashi, who is responsible for other beloved works such as Urusei Yatsura and Ranma ½. With beautiful animation by Sunrise, an amazing soundtrack and unforgettable characters, Inuyasha acted as a childhood favorite for many and is still a widely discussed show.

Ichigo Kurosaki just wants to live a normal life without being bothered, but because he was born with the ability to see and communicate with spirits, his life is anything but ordinary. One day, a chance encounter with a Soul Reaper, Rukia Kuchiki, causes him to gain her powers, forcing him to become a reluctant Soul Reaper in training. Ichigo soon learns that both the living and the dead are at risk of being attacked by spirits known as Hollows, and that Hollows often attack those they were connected to while alive. However, fighting Hollows is not as simple as simply attacking these ghosts.

Ichigo later learns that while some Hollows were once violent people who are now condemned to an afterlife in Hell, others were good people who were consumed by negative emotions as spirits, or even turned into Hollows by force. As Ichigo deals with various Hollows, both those who were evil in life and those who were benevolent in life, he learns more about Soul Society and the other Soul Reapers of this plane of existence. As conflict arises in the world of the living and the dead, Ichigo soon develops into a true hero. With flashy visuals, an energetic cast, and even popular filler episodes, Bleach it's still a treat to watch.

The famous pirate captain Gol D. Roger announced on his deathbed that his legendary treasure, known as “One Piece”, was ready. In fact, whoever found the great treasure would be crowned the newest Pirate King. After hearing these words, millions of people took their own ships to the seas to find One Piece, although to this day no one knows exactly where or what One Piece is. One young pirate, Luffy D. Monkey, dreams more than anything to become the king of the pirates, and while hunting for the coveted treasure, he decides to create his own crew.

Along the way, Luffy meets a constellation of allies, from the determined navigator Nami to the chip doctor Tony Tony Chopper. Luffy also shows off his own powers, including those he gained from the power of the Gum-Gum Fruit; thanks to the Devil Fruit, Luffy's body is now rubber-like and able to perform inhuman attacks and prevent Luffy from being electrocuted (however, he cannot swim). One Piece is usually a cheerful series with bright colors and fun character designs, but it certainly doesn't shy away from showing the ugliness of human nature and very real problems, as seen especially in the 4Kids version. Since the series first debuted in 1999 and made its North American premiere in 2004, fans have stuck by Luffy's side as he embarks on his latest adventure, never abandoning his spirit and sense of justice.

In the world Narutothe village of Konoha is still reeling from the time when the village was nearly destroyed by a monstrous fox known as the Nine-Tails. Although Konoha was eventually saved, many noble souls died and the spirit of the Nine-Tails was sealed into the body of the newborn Naruto Uzumaki in an attempt to keep the village safe. Unfortunately for Naruto, he grew up without parents or a proper family and was shunned for reasons he didn't learn until he was twelve years old. However, what kept Naruto in good spirits and determined was his desire to become the leader, or Hokage, of Konoha.

In Naruto's mind, if he became the next Hokage, most of the people in the village would finally treat him with respect. However, the path to becoming a high-ranking ninja is not easy. As Naruto and his fellow ninja work on their skills and fighting techniques, new and old threats emerge in Konoha. original Naruto the anime, which can be very goofy but also very dark, has been a shōnen staple for many young anime fans and a children's classic for audiences around the world.

Dragon Ball Z Kai is a remaster of Dragon Ball Z

Goku returns to the battlefield after defeating Piccolo

Dragon Ball is one of the most beloved franchises of all time, thanks to its legendary characters and high-stakes action sequences. Once created Dragon Ball Z1989 anime that continued Goku's adventures, a remastered version was made in 2009. Dragon Ball Z Kaiwould this animated series use the same manga story as Dragon Ball Z was based on but without most of the filler used. as such Dragon Ball Z Kai moves at a faster pace and also features revised animation, new music, and new opening and ending themes.

Just like Dragon Ball Z, Dragon Ball Z Kai takes place after Goku defeats Piccolo and marries Chi-Chi; now he also has a son named Gohan who looks just like his famous father. As things begin to look peaceful, Goku soon discovers after meeting his long-lost older brother that he is actually an alien known as a Saiyan. However, while many of the remaining Saiyans are known to be bloodthirsty, Goku wishes for peace, so he returns to his endless battle to protect Earth and his loved ones. Although there are many aspects Dragon Ball Z which longtime fans prefer, Dragon Ball Z Kai is nevertheless a popular remaster and is considered essential viewing for everyone Dragon Ball fan, new or old.
